Does Blue Angel pick up at the Iberostar Pier? I heard that Dressel runs off all the other dive ops. Does anyone know if you can use another dive op off the Iberostar pier?
 
I just got back from Coz, and had a really good experience with Aqua Safari. Don't know if they will pick up at the Ibrostar. The boats leave from their dock at the south end of town, and usually make a pick-up at Plaza Las Glorias.
 
Blue Angel and any other dive operator can/will pick up at the Iberostar. I saw several other operators (Papa Hogs, etc.) pick up there with no problem. Hope this helps!

I am going to Coz in July and staying at Iberostar. We stayed there in Aug of 2000 (before we were OWC) This will be our first first ocean diving and was wondering if the dive center on site (Dressel) is a good outfit for newbies with only nine logged quarry dives. I love the Iberostar but know nothing about Dressel. Any comments for newbie Coz divers?:)


Was just there the week before Memorial Day. Good experience with both the hotel and Dressel. Dressel isn't liked on this board, so expect very negative comments. I dove with them all week, thought they were great. No cattle boats. They will change your gear if you want. The deck hand helps you back on, brings you a cup of water and if you let the guide know you are knew they will keep an eye on you.

I paid $59 for additional two tank dive and if you pay cash they take 10% off.

I was ready to file for bankrupcy when I looked at the comments on the hotel and Dressel, but I plan to go back and give them more of my money in the future. I think there are probably other great dive ops there as well.
